Walking into Crepe Crazy, I was immediately captivated by the delicious aromas that filled the air. The cozy and inviting atmosphere made it the perfect place for a family-friendly dining experience. Upon looking at the menu, I was amazed by the wide variety of crepes available.

I decided to go for something a little different and ordered their savory prosciutto and apricot jam crepe. Let me tell you, it was out of this world. The combination of the salty prosciutto and the sweet apricot jam created a flavor explosion in my mouth. The crepe itself was perfectly cooked - thin and slightly crispy on the edges, but soft and tender in the center.

What stood out to me about Crepe Crazy was the fair prices compared to other crepe restaurants in the area. I didn't have to break the bank to enjoy a delicious meal. The staff members were also incredibly friendly and accommodating. They were more than happy to answer any questions I had and provided excellent service throughout my visit.

Lumi's Crepes is the ultimate late-night spot. Open past midnight, it provides a perfect escape for crepe enthusiasts like me who have cravings at odd hours. Situated near the iPic theater, it's an ideal place to indulge in some delicious treats before or after catching a movie.

As I walked in, I was immediately struck by the beautiful decorations adorning the walls. The cozy yet vibrant ambiance made me feel right at home. The friendliness and attentiveness of the staff enhanced the overall experience, ensuring that every customer felt welcome and comfortable.

Now, let's talk about the main event - the crepes themselves. The triple chocolate waffle and crepe stole my heart. Imagine a perfectly cooked, golden-brown waffle, topped with a generous amount of melted chocolate and joined by a classic crepe filled with more chocolatey goodness. The combination of the crispy waffle and the soft, delicate crepe was a match made in crepe heaven.

What really made Lumi's stand out for me was the texture of their waffle. It was flawlessly crispy on the outside while remaining light and fluffy on the inside. Each bite was filled with pure delight and melted on my tongue in the most delightful way. It's safe to say that Lumi's has mastered the art of the waffle.
